How To Choose The Best Base For Patio Pavers

The base layer does the heavy lifting. Without proper confinement, gravel migrates, pavers tilt, and weeds take hold. The right system combines load rating, cell depth, and durable construction to keep everything locked in place for years.

Cell Depth Matters for Your Specific Use

Shallow 1-inch grids work well for pedestrian walkways and light decorative paths. For driveways, RV pads, or any area that sees regular vehicle traffic, a 3-inch or 4-inch depth keeps the aggregate stable under heavier loads. Matching cell depth to your specific traffic type prevents the base from deforming under pressure.

Material Quality and Tensile Strength

High-Density Polyethylene (HDPE) resists UV degradation, chemical erosion from soil acids, and temperature swings. Look for a load rating of at least 1,800 lbs per square foot for driveways. Ultrasonic welding at the cell seams is a sign of quality — it prevents the grid from pulling apart when filled and compacted.

Ease of Installation and Connector Hardware

Some grids require J-hooks, landscape staples, or separate connector clips. Check whether the included hardware matches the scale of your project. A system that ships with too few connectors or weak stakes can turn a weekend job into a frustrating search for workarounds. Zip ties or bolts may be needed as alternatives if the supplied parts fall short.

FAQ

Do I need a geotextile fabric under the geocell grid?
Yes, especially on soft or sandy soil. A layer of landscape fabric or road cloth under the grid prevents the gravel from sinking into the subsoil over time, preserves drainage, and reduces weed growth. Several user reviews specifically recommend this step for long-term stability.
Can I drive a car on a 2-inch deep geocell base?
It is not recommended for regular vehicle traffic. A 2-inch grid is designed for pedestrian loads. Occasional parking on a well-compacted 2-inch base may be okay, but for daily driveway use, choose a 3-inch or 4-inch depth to prevent cell deformation and gravel migration under tire pressure.
What type of gravel works best with these grids?
Crushed angular stone in the 3/4-inch to 1-inch range locks together best. Round river rock or pea gravel does not interlock and may shift within the cells. Many users report success with #57 crushed limestone or class 5 road base, which compacts well and drains properly.
How do I cut a geocell grid to fit irregular shapes?
Utility knives, tin snips, branch clippers, or a sawzall all work cleanly on HDPE grids. For the TRUEGRID PRO LITE, a table saw or skill saw with a fine-tooth blade gives clean edges. Always wear eye protection when cutting, as the plastic can snap back.
